About the Museum

Our collection features a vast array of memorabilia, including iconic cricketing gear, photographs, and rare artifacts that tell the story of cricket in New Zealand. From the first cricket bat used in a test match to the jerseys worn by the Black Caps during their most memorable matches, you'll find it all here.

Immerse yourself in our interactive exhibits, where you can test your skills as a bowler or batter, explore the science behind the sport, and relive some of the most unforgettable moments in New Zealand cricket history.

Whether you're a lifelong fan of the game or simply curious about its origins, the New Zealand Cricket Museum has something for everyone. Come and experience the thrill of the game and learn about the incredible players and teams that have made cricket such an important part of New Zealand's cultural heritage.

Step inside and explore the fascinating world of cricket, starting with the early beginnings of the sport in New Zealand. Discover the players, teams, and moments that have shaped the game and made it a beloved national pastime.
